Belogradchik is a small town in northwestern Bulgaria renowned for its unique rock formations and medieval fortress. The town's striking landscapes and historical sites make it a captivating destination for nature lovers and history enthusiasts alike.
The Belogradchik Rocks are a unique group of sandstone and conglomerate rock formations that have been shaped by natural forces over millions of years. The formations are known for their distinctive shapes and sizes, some of which resemble human figures and animals.
The Belogradchik Fortress is a medieval fortress built into the rock formations. It dates back to the 19th century and was used for defense against Ottoman invasions. The fortress offers stunning views of the surrounding landscape and a glimpse into the region's history.
Magura Cave is a prehistoric cave known for its ancient rock paintings. The cave is one of the most important archaeological sites in the Balkans and offers insights into the lives of early humans.
